Description
Here Lubuntu 24.04.3 kernel 6.14.
RetroArch 1.22.2 2c16033 2027-07-01
In setting video output the "estimated screen refresh rate" is showing a wrong value monitor screen Hz.
Here the monitor use 60 Hz.
When "estimated screen refresh rate" reach 2048 sample is showed a value Hz below of 21 for screen Hz.
Have some cores if disabling vertical sync does a speed up above of 300 % speed even not enabling fast forward.
That issue not happen in Retroarch 1.21.
